Trees are an essential part of your home's landscape, using color and beauty. They likewise supply shelter for wildlife and create oxygen, but even healthy and balanced trees can experience health issue that may demand their removal. Dead or passing away trees aren't simply undesirable, they can be unsafe. Their branches might drop throughout a tornado, causing costly building damage and injuries.

When a tree's branches begin to die, it suggests that its structure is beginning to break down. If most of its branches are dead, it is most likely time to remove it.

Try to find a lack of brand-new development, bark peeling, open wounds or cavities, fungi expanding on the trunk or origins and a basic look of degeneration in the whole canopy. These indicators of infection can show a severe issue that will need specialist tree service s to settle.

2. Leaning Trunk
While it's typical for trees to lean once in a while as a result of phototropism, if a tree has a harmful or extreme lean that's not as a result of natural processes - it could be an indication that the tree requires to be removed. If the tree is leaning toward a power line, home, vehicle, play structure or any other area that could be harmful to people if it falls, then speaking to a specialist tree solution for removal ought to be a top concern.

It's additionally essential to look for any kind of sudden changes in a tree's leaning as it can indicate damages to the roots or trunk that might lead to dropping. This is specifically real throughout stormy weather, given that high winds and rain-soaked dirt can trigger a lean to alter swiftly. Routine surveillance, especially during and after tornados can help home owners acknowledge potential troubles with their trees so they can call an arborist for an extensive evaluation.

3. Pest Problem
Some pest infestations, such as wood-boring insects like emerald ash borer or sap-suckers like range pests, are so severe that they can cause a tree to die. The most effective way to avoid pest problem is to check your trees often. Search for places, openings, or discolorations in the leaves and bark. Take a look at the trunk for fractures and signs of insect damages, such as tunnels or tracks.

If a tree comes to be too infested with pests, or is close to a home or high-voltage line, an arborist might advise removal. 4. Harmed Trunk
Trees are a lovely and fundamental part of our landscape, yet they do need regular like maintain them healthy and safe. If a tree is harmed beyond repair it is most likely time for it ahead down.

Search for indicators of damage to the trunk, including vertical fractures, seams, dead branch stubs, visible injuries or open cavities and extreme tree-rot. The visibility of fungis at the base of the trunk is one more advising sign. Fungi might show that the phloem and xylem (life-support tissues) are jeopardized, allowing for the spread of illness or a future failing.
